## Configuration — ChipTrace Reader

The ChipTrace reader ingests timing-chip pings at each mat along the Farrowdale Marathon course. Copy `env.example` to `.env` on the reader unit before race day. Set `CHIPTRACE_MAT_ID` to the mat's course position and `CHIPTRACE_POLL_MS` to 250 unless instructed otherwise. Readings upload to the central scoring service over an authenticated channel; the upload credential must appear on the line directly below this one.

secret setting of kadup-kaduf: RELAY_SECRET3=355

Ticket: Validator plugin registry vault locked. The Plumage validator framework stores plugin signing material in the Corvid vault, which auto-locked after three failed unseal attempts during last week's migration. Future maintainers: unseal before publishing any new validator plugin, or signature checks fail silently. The unseal prompt accepts the passphrase recorded below.

strongbox words: holax-rusax-jorath-aldeth

Finance Review Summary — Divestiture of Marrowgate Unit

For the incoming director: the sale of Marrowgate Logistics closed at 4.2x trailing earnings, with proceeds earmarked for debt reduction and the Selwick expansion. Transition costs remain within the approved envelope. Remaining integration risks are minor. The forward plan is noted confidentially below.

internal memo for baguf-yafog: Only 66 of the 362 pilot accounts renewed Kasvan, so a churn review is set for July 14. Joriusox Works is in early talks to buy Sorirax Works for about $12.0 million.

## Snapshot Testing for Plugin Authors

All Cobblewick plugins must ship snapshot tests for any rendered UI component. Run `cobble test --snap` locally before submitting; our CI compares your snapshots against the registry baseline and rejects unexplained diffs. Intentional visual changes require regenerating snapshots and noting the reason in your changelog. To pull the baseline bundle from the partner mirror, you'll need to unlock it with the phrase shown below.

recovery phrase for yajof-bagap: oliwyn-ulaael